The pumping unit multi-stage frequency conversion control system is applied to the beam pumping unit, which changes the speed ratio of the upper and lower strokes through flexible speed regulation, reduces the leakage of the pump, increases the time for the liquid to enter the pump, and has the effect of increasing efficiency and energy saving.
The pumping unit multi-stage frequency conversion control system has the following advantages
:
1. Apply for two invention patents, "A Method and Device for Monitoring the Balance Rate of Beam Pumping Unit Based on Electric Energy Method" (Authorized) and "A Multi-stage Frequency Conversion Control Method and System for Beam Pumping Unit".
2. The effect of efficiency and energy saving is obvious, after many tests, tested by the oilfield energy conservation monitoring center of PetroChina Co., Ltd., the pump efficiency can be improved by about 20%~30%, and the comprehensive energy-saving rate is about 20%~30% compared with the power frequency working condition. Compared with the same stroke under the frequency conversion condition, the pump efficiency can be improved by about 5%~15%, and the comprehensive energy-saving rate is about 5%~15%. (Energy saving rate varies by well)
3. The system integrates multi-functional electric energy meter and load sensor, which can monitor the downhole load status, support 4G communication, realize remote control of mobile phone APP and computer, and remotely read parameters;
4. The system can make the pumping unit run in a fast and slow way, which is expected to reduce the pressure state of the sucker rod, improve the bending and deformation of the sucker rod, reduce the risk of eccentricity wear of the sucker pipe rod, and prolong the pump inspection cycle.
